Notes

The Characters (In Order of Appearance): Jessi Colter as Polly Ann Stafford Waylon Jennings as The Drifter John Dillon as Matthew J. Fuller Steve Cash as Caleb Stone Supported By: Bernie Leadon, Eric Clapton, Dave Markee, Henry Spinetti and Tim Hinkley with Rodena Preston's "Voices of Deliverance" as The Slaves Includes 28 page booklet of historical background, character outlines, black and white photographs, lyrics and credits.
